Daily rise in new coronavirus infections below 20,000 for 49 straight days
PTI, Nov 26, 2021, 10:14 AM IST
New Delhi: India logged 10,549 new coronavirus infections taking the country’s total tally of Covid cases to 3,45,55,431, while the active cases rose to 1,10,133, according to the Union Health Ministry data updated on Friday.
The death toll climbed to 4,67,468 with 488 fresh fatalities, according to the data updated at 8 am.
The daily rise in new coronavirus infections has been below 20,000 for 49 straight days and less than 50,000 daily new cases have been reported for 152 consecutive days now.
The active cases comprise 0.32 per cent of the total infections while the national Covid recovery rate was recorded at 98.33 per cent, the health ministry said.
An increase of 193 cases has been recorded in the active Covid caseload in a span of 24 hours.
